Definition of mooli noun from the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ary

mooli

noun
 
/ˈmuːli/
 
/ˈmuːli/
(also daikon)
[uncountable, countable]
jump to other results
  1. a long white root vegetable that you can eatTopics Foodc2
    Word Origin1960s: from Hindi mūlī, from Sanskrit mūla ‘root’.
